Cost-Effective ESP32-Based System Replaces Expensive Bowling Center Infrastructure

A developer replaced a $120,000 bowling center scoring system with a $1,600 solution using ESP32 microcontrollers, RS485, and Raspberry Pi, enabling open-source customization and cost-effective maintenance. The system employs ESPNow mesh networking, real-time event streaming via Redis, and modular hardware for scalable, vendor-lock-in-free operations.
